4. Risks and Discomfort:
Physical Discomfort: This test requires sample collection. This may involve a capillary sample extracted from the finger or arm. It may be uncomfortable, painful, potentially cause mild abrasion or bleeding or could result in mild skin irritation, bruising, scarring, infection, or other localized reactions at the collection site. No long-lasting side effects from testing are expected.
Psychological Discomfort: Receiving lab test results may cause health anxiety or stress.
Risk of False Positive or Negative. I understand that the testing may have limitations and the results may not be comprehensive or definitive. There is a risk of false negatives or false positives.
Confidentiality Risks: Although we take extensive measures to protect your privacy, there is a small risk that your personal health information could be inadvertently disclosed.
If you experience persistent pain, signs of infection (such as redness, warmth, swelling, or pus), or any concerning symptoms at the collection site you should immediately consult a healthcare provider.
5. Lab Developed Tests (LDT): The types of laboratory testing included in the services have not been authorized by the Food and Drug Administration (FDA). Instead, self-collected samples from test kits are processed by third-party laboratories as Lab Developed Tests (LDTs) in accordance with Clinical Laboratory Improvement Amendment (CLIA) regulations. The test kits and laboratory tests are solely for wellness testing purposes only and are not intended to diagnose, endorse or recommend any type of medical condition or treatment. Please consult your primary care physician to review the results.
